Transaction efe74822258ec0ebd106cf5267ac9b0811564e3aa7d8ba6647a27b9bb881b51e
1 Input
1 Output
-
efe74822258ec0ebd106cf5267ac9b0811564e3aa7d8ba6647a27b9bb881b51e:0
- value
- 1622719
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50cbdac7345e98e8dacfcd0c4baa3352c67e2863 OP_EQUAL
- address
- 394EBxR6aJCYpe3LLxJ45Uvp34VXL6criQ